Abstract

The article examines the morphological structure of karakul fur depending on the type of tanning and pH of the environment. Micrographs of the cross-section, surface and hair layer of tanned karakul with glutaraldehyde in acidic, alkaline and neutral media were obtained. The process of sorption of water vapor at a temperature of 20 °C in karakul specimens, tanning with chromium salts and glutaraldehyde has been studied.
